Which Legal Service Fits Your Current Need?
Selecting the proper legal provider depends entirely on the nature of your current situation. Different legal problems require specific areas of training and distinct court procedures.
- Estate & Probate: Choose a specialized firm if you need to transfer real estate or financial accounts after a family member passes away, or if you need to establish a comprehensive will or living trust.
- Immigration Law: Work with an immigration attorney if you are applying for an employment-based visa, navigating the residency process for a family member, or preparing for your U.S. citizenship interview.
- Business & Corporate Structure: Select a business firm if you are launching a new enterprise, drafting partnership contracts, or planning an exit strategy to sell your company.
- Civil Litigation & Intellectual Property: Retain a litigation or technology counsel if a party has breached a contract, or if you need to legally protect software, trademarks, or proprietary brand assets.
- Family Law & Domestic Relations: Partner with a family law advocate if you are managing a divorce, adjusting a child custody schedule, or drafting a legally binding prenuptial agreement.
